The DFW Hospital Council (DFWHC) has hired the Dallas Street Choir to perform the National Anthem during its 68th Annual Awards Luncheon on October 18 at the Arlington Convention Center.

The Dallas Street Choir was established in 2014 with a mission is to provide a musical outlet for those experiencing homelessness and severe disadvantage. To date, more than 800 individuals have attended the weekly rehearsals, amassing more than 5,000 hours of cultural enrichment.

In addition to presenting concerts at The Stewpot, a social service agency in downtown Dallas, the Dallas Street Choir has performed at the Winspear Opera House, the Dallas City Performance Hall and the George W. Bush Presidential Library. The Dallas Street Choir is conducted by its founder, Dr. Jonathan Palant.

The Dallas Street Choir will carry on a tradition at DFWHC’s Annual Awards Luncheon where regional talent performs the National Anthem, with past singers including Jason Castro, Celena Rae and The Cactus Cuties.
